SolarEdge delivers inverters for residential commercial and large scale use along with power optimizers attached to each solar module to increase energy yield. The lineup also includes battery storage and monitoring platforms for performance tracking safety and cybersecurity.
Takeaway: Combine optimizers and monitoring to squeeze more production from each module.

Unique Value Proposition
SolarEdge stands out by combining module level optimization with centralized monitoring and a clear focus on safety. The SafeDC approach and module optimizers help protect installers and improve energy harvest which matters for constrained rooftops and mixed orientation arrays.
Takeaway: Use optimizers where shading and varied roof pitches reduce output.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the key features to look for in solar panel solutions for 2025?
To find the best solar panel solutions for 2025, focus on high efficiency, integrated storage options, and robust energy management software. Evaluate these features based on your energy needs and future plans for sustainability.
How can I maximize energy savings with a solar panel system?
Maximize energy savings by choosing a system that includes smart management software. This technology can optimize performance and adjust usage based on tariff signals, potentially lowering your electricity bills by approximately 20%.
What types of warranties should I expect from solar panel solutions?
You should look for solar panel solutions that offer long warranties, ideally ranging from 25 to 35 years. A longer warranty demonstrates the manufacturer’s confidence in their product’s durability and performance.
How do I decide between residential and commercial solar panel systems?
Decide between residential and commercial systems based on your energy consumption requirements and space availability. For homes, focus on rooftop installations, while businesses may require larger, scalable systems for their energy demands.
What factors should I consider for the installation of solar panels?
Consider factors such as roof orientation, shading from nearby structures, and local climate before installation. Assess these aspects to ensure optimal performance and efficiency from your solar panel system.
